Danner and FDMTL Stitch Up their Latest Collab Boot

FDMTL and Danner Boots have made some of the coolest boots we’ve seen to date, and they’re dripping with indigo, of course. A bit more subtle than the usual boro blitz for which FMDTL is coveted, the collaborative Indigo Sashiko Boot makes good use of sashiko fabric in varying shades of indigo. It’s maybe one of the few times your boots will crock onto your jeans rather than the other way around.

The boot comes constructed with the expected Danner details like stitch down construction, Vibram sole, steel toe, and lace-to-toe styling. But, this blue boot is all made in Japan, making it an even more coveted cop.
